About the role
- Assist the Property Manager in all aspects of property management
- Contribute to marketing and leasing efforts to attract prospective residents
- Conduct property tours, highlighting unique features and benefits
- Assist in the screening and selection process of prospective residents
- Ensure accurate and up-to-date records of apartment availability and occupancy rates
- Manage the leasing process, including lease agreements
- Provide exceptional customer service to residents
- Address inquiries and concerns promptly and professionally
- Timely collection of rent payments and maintenance of accurate records
- File evictions when necessary
- Collaborate with the Property Manager and Impact Team to organize community events
Requirements
- Previous experience in property management or customer service is strongly desired
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ills
- Excellent organizational and time management abilities
- Proficiency in property management software and Microsoft Office suite
- Knowledge of Fair Housing regulations and leasing practices is an advantage
- Flexibility to work evenings and weekends, as required
